MLS® Laser Therapy

MLS® Laser Therapy is a safe, non-invasive and painless treatment for the reduction of pain, swelling and inflammation.

It is useful for the following conditions:  Sports injuries, muscle spasm/ pain, arthritis, sprains/ strains, back pain, sciatica, hip pain, bursitis, knee pain, tendonitis, haematoma and oedema.

MLS® Laser Therapy  involves directing Laser light energy into inflamed or damaged tissues to accelerate the body’s natural healing process.  Following a full clinical assessment a treatment protocol will be tailored for the specific injury.

Acupuncture

Acupuncture may be offered to you as part of your course of physiotherapy.  It is one of a number of different types of treatment that your physiotherapist can offer alongside others such as exercise, joint mobilisation and general rehabilitation to relieve pain and help you return to good health.

Scientific research has examined the effectiveness of acupuncture, and it is supported by an ever growing body of evidence for the treatment of back and neck problems, as well as other musculoskeletal injuries.

Acupuncture is complementary to physiotherapy.  It offers pain relief and relaxation, allowing the client to exercise and restore normal function.

Functional Integrated Dry Needling

Functional Integrated Dry Needling for Pain Management and Functional Rehabilitation is a neurophysiological evidence based treatment which is based on the anatomy, physiology and biomechanics of the human body.

There are various conditions which can be treated by Functional Integrated Dry Needling such as Tennis elbow, Sciatica, Osteoarthritic Knee, Frozen Shoulder, Plantar Fasciitis, Chronic Migraine and Temporomandibular Disorders, and also excessive leg swelling.
